diff --git a/.travis.yml b/.travis.yml
index ed26031721..8ca34d44f8 100644
--- a/.travis.yml
+++ b/.travis.yml
@@ -1,11 +1,9 @@
sudo: required
-dist: xenial
+dist: bionic
language: java
-jdk:
- - openjdk8
- - openjdk11
+jdk: openjdk11
cache:
directories:
diff --git a/bundles/org.openhab.ui.basic/.classpath b/bundles/org.openhab.ui.basic/.classpath
index a5d95095cc..234db15be4 100644
--- a/bundles/org.openhab.ui.basic/.classpath
+++ b/bundles/org.openhab.ui.basic/.classpath
@@ -18,7 +18,7 @@
-
+
diff --git a/bundles/org.openhab.ui.basic/BasicUI Setup.launch b/bundles/org.openhab.ui.basic/BasicUI Setup.launch
index 46ba8aa1d1..944043e1d2 100644
--- a/bundles/org.openhab.ui.basic/BasicUI Setup.launch
+++ b/bundles/org.openhab.ui.basic/BasicUI Setup.launch
@@ -13,6 +13,6 @@
-
+
diff --git a/bundles/org.openhab.ui.cometvisu.php/.classpath b/bundles/org.openhab.ui.cometvisu.php/.classpath
index 5e8a55fefb..4559ca0b25 100644
--- a/bundles/org.openhab.ui.cometvisu.php/.classpath
+++ b/bundles/org.openhab.ui.cometvisu.php/.classpath
@@ -13,7 +13,7 @@
-
+
diff --git a/bundles/org.openhab.ui.cometvisu/.classpath b/bundles/org.openhab.ui.cometvisu/.classpath
index 1fffe92a83..9d911ccc95 100644
--- a/bundles/org.openhab.ui.cometvisu/.classpath
+++ b/bundles/org.openhab.ui.cometvisu/.classpath
@@ -19,7 +19,7 @@
-
+
diff --git a/bundles/org.openhab.ui.dashboard/.classpath b/bundles/org.openhab.ui.dashboard/.classpath
index 227787e868..cf526fbfe9 100644
--- a/bundles/org.openhab.ui.dashboard/.classpath
+++ b/bundles/org.openhab.ui.dashboard/.classpath
@@ -28,7 +28,7 @@
-
+
diff --git a/bundles/org.openhab.ui.habot/.classpath b/bundles/org.openhab.ui.habot/.classpath
index c0fd5fa76a..10e2d98497 100644
--- a/bundles/org.openhab.ui.habot/.classpath
+++ b/bundles/org.openhab.ui.habot/.classpath
@@ -29,7 +29,7 @@
-
+
diff --git a/bundles/org.openhab.ui.habpanel/.classpath b/bundles/org.openhab.ui.habpanel/.classpath
index d16d268004..2305f09313 100644
--- a/bundles/org.openhab.ui.habpanel/.classpath
+++ b/bundles/org.openhab.ui.habpanel/.classpath
@@ -23,7 +23,7 @@
-
+
diff --git a/bundles/org.openhab.ui.homebuilder/.classpath b/bundles/org.openhab.ui.homebuilder/.classpath
index 91d859a5df..01b7bfe931 100644
--- a/bundles/org.openhab.ui.homebuilder/.classpath
+++ b/bundles/org.openhab.ui.homebuilder/.classpath
@@ -18,7 +18,7 @@
-
+
diff --git a/bundles/org.openhab.ui.iconset.classic/.classpath b/bundles/org.openhab.ui.iconset.classic/.classpath
index a5d95095cc..234db15be4 100644
--- a/bundles/org.openhab.ui.iconset.classic/.classpath
+++ b/bundles/org.openhab.ui.iconset.classic/.classpath
@@ -18,7 +18,7 @@
-
+
diff --git a/bundles/org.openhab.ui.restdocs/.classpath b/bundles/org.openhab.ui.restdocs/.classpath
index a5d95095cc..234db15be4 100644
--- a/bundles/org.openhab.ui.restdocs/.classpath
+++ b/bundles/org.openhab.ui.restdocs/.classpath
@@ -18,7 +18,7 @@
-
+
diff --git a/pom.xml b/pom.xml
index cba2cd5fd8..df7a93d5fa 100644
--- a/pom.xml
+++ b/pom.xml
@@ -54,7 +54,7 @@
UTF-8
UTF-8
- 1.8
+ 11
${oh.java.version}
${oh.java.version}
${oh.java.version}
@@ -450,6 +450,26 @@ Import-Package: \\
+
+
+ org.apache.maven.plugins
+ maven-enforcer-plugin
+
+
+ enforce-java
+
+ enforce
+
+
+
+
+ [11.0,12.0)
+
+
+
+
+
+